Redis跨IP端口访问管理,守护数据安全,连接无限可能

文章导读
要实现Redis跨IP端口访问,首先修改redis.conf配置文件,设置bind 0.0.0.0允许所有IP访问,然后设置protected-mode no,端口默认6379,启动Redis服务后使用redis-cli -h 远程IP -p 端口连接。守护数据安全的关键是启用requirepass密码认证,如requirepass yourpassword,并结合防火墙iptables -A I
📋 目录
  1. A 配置步骤详解
  2. B 安全加固实践
  3. C 主从复制跨网络配置
  4. D 云环境Redis访问管理
  5. E 故障排除常见问题
  6. F 性能优化与监控
A A

要实现Redis跨IP端口访问,首先修改redis.conf配置文件,设置bind 0.0.0.0允许所有IP访问,然后设置protected-mode no,端口默认6379,启动Redis服务后使用redis-cli -h 远程IP -p 端口连接。守护数据安全的关键是启用requirepass密码认证,如requirepass yourpassword,并结合防火墙iptables -A INPUT -s 允许IP -p tcp --dport 6379 -j ACCEPT限制访问IP。连接无限可能通过配置主从复制或哨兵模式,实现高可用跨网络访问。

配置步骤详解

1. 编辑redis.conf:bind 0.0.0.0 protected-mode no port 6379 requirepass 123456;2. 重启Redis:systemctl restart redis;3. 防火墙开放:firewall-cmd --permanent --add-port=6379/tcp firewall-cmd --reload;4. 测试连接:redis-cli -h 192.168.1.100 -p 6379 -a 123456,成功进入后SET test hello GET test验证数据安全传输。

安全加固实践

Redis跨IP访问易受攻击,建议使用ACL用户认证,在redis.conf添加user default on nopass ~* +@all,但生产环境创建专用用户user myuser on >mypassword ~* &* +@all,结合TLS加密tls-port 6380 tls-cert-file /path/to/redis.crt tls-key-file /path/to/redis.key,实现加密跨IP端口访问,守护敏感数据不泄露。

Redis跨IP端口访问管理,守护数据安全,连接无限可能

主从复制跨网络配置

主节点redis.conf:bind 0.0.0.0 requirepass masterpass replica-announce-ip 主公网IP,从节点:replicaof 主IP 6379 masterauth masterpass,跨IP端口管理实现数据同步无限复制,端口可自定义如port 6380,提升连接稳定性和数据安全冗余。

云环境Redis访问管理

阿里云Redis控制台安全组Inbound规则添加0.0.0.0/0 TCP 6379,实例参数bind 0.0.0.0密码认证开启,跨IP公网访问时使用SSL端口6432,连接字符串redis://:password@公网IP:6432/0,确保数据在传输中加密,连接无限扩展到全球节点。

Redis跨IP端口访问管理,守护数据安全,连接无限可能

故障排除常见问题

跨IP连接失败检查:1. ping通IP;2. telnet IP 6379端口连通;3. 确认bind非127.0.0.1;4. 密码是否匹配;5. 日志查看/var/log/redis/redis.log错误,守护进程模式daemonize yes确保服务稳定运行,实现安全无限连接。

Redis跨IP端口访问管理,守护数据安全,连接无限可能

性能优化与监控

跨IP高并发访问设置maxclients 10000,timeout 0保持长连接,使用slowlog log-slow-reply 100检测慢查询,结合Prometheus+Grafana监控连接数、端口流量,守护数据安全同时开启无限扩展可能。

FAQ
Q: Redis跨IP访问如何设置密码?
A: 在redis.conf添加requirepass yourpass,重启服务,使用redis-cli -a yourpass连接。
Q: 防火墙怎么只允许特定IP访问Redis?
A: iptables -A INPUT -s 192.168.1.0/24 -p tcp --dport 6379 -j ACCEPT。
Q: 跨公网访问Redis安全吗?
A: 开启TLS加密和ACL认证,结合VPN更安全。
Q: 主从复制跨IP怎么配置?
A: 从节点replicaof 主IP 端口,masterauth 密码。